This Invercargill restaurant has an old school feel seen even in their menu which doubles as a vintage newspaper and a history lesson. Snag a copy of the ‘Scuttlebutt Evening Edition’ to learn more about the story of Buster Crabb while also deciding on your order.

Lionel ‘Buster’ Crabb, was a Royal Navy frogman and MI6 diver who disappeared on a mission around a Soviet cruiser in 1956. He inspired one of the most notorious and widely recognized fictional characters in the world, Ian Fleming’s James Bond.

Pop in for a drink at the expansive bar and choose a beverage from Buster Crabb’s extensive wine, beer and cider lists. If you like drinking the authentic Bavarian way, order a Hofbräu München in a stein. Winos can indulge in any of the locally sourced or imported wines here and the cocktail menu includes quirky and unique pours too.

The Scuttlebutt Evening Edition lists the weather for your convenience and a robust selection of dishes like a seafood tasting tray, charred breads and dips, sticky venison spare ribs and crispy calamari.

This local spot is most well known for their chargrilled steaks which can be ordered to the temperature of your liking. Southland prime Hereford cuts are delicious and perfectly cooked every time. The 500g prime ribeye menu item is not for those with small appetites. Slow cooked for 20 hours, chargrilled just before service and accompanied by two sides and a sauce. Note: there’s a 250g option too, and the burgers and salads are also popular.

With all this delicious meat on the Buster Crabb menu it's easy to assume that vegetarians should stay away. But this is certainly not the case. A separate vegetarian menu includes tasty dishes like a pumpkin and spinach penne with creamy sauce, pine nuts and feta, a mushroom capsicum burger with lettuce, feta, pesto and chips and a saffron risotto for adventurous palettes.

This spot’s dark ambiance, hearty fare, ample drink and dimly lit atmosphere certainly feel like a place that someone with as much mystery and intrigue as Buster might’ve frequented in his day.
